Timor-Leste visa for Guatemalan citizens

Guatemalan citizens traveling to Timor-Leste benefit from a convenient visa on arrival, allowing for a 30-day stay for tourism. While the visa itself is readily available, consider the significant travel distance; flights typically involve multiple layovers, often through hubs like the Middle East or Southeast Asia, and may take upwards of 30 hours to complete. Given the dual currency system in Timor-Leste, where both the US Dollar and the Timor-Leste centavo are legal tender, it's wise to have some USD readily available upon arrival to avoid immediate exchange issues.
